Golden Grid System
Posted: 6 months ago in Tools
Golden Grid System (GGS) splits the screen into 18 even columns. The leftmost and rightmost columns are used as the outer margins of the grid, which leaves 16 columns for use in design. Features folding columns, elastic gutters, zoomable baseline grid and the golden gridlet…

WebPutty: Simple, fast, and powerful CSS editing and hosting
Posted: 7 months ago in Tools
WebPutty gives you a syntax-highlighting CSS editor you can use from anywhere, the power of SCSS and Compass, a side-by-side preview pane, and instant publishing with minification, compression, and automatic cache control…
